Abstract
The purpose of the problem in this study is to find and analyze the errors made by students when working on line and series questions. The aim is to further improve students' academic achievement and success. This study uses a qualitative method. The prosess of colleting data using test and interviews. Each research subject was asked about the success of the work on line end series question. It was concluded that students tried to use the Newman method when working on math problem. However, because they are not used to it, these steps are not carried out properly, especially when explaining explanations. Regarding the errors experienced by students in answering questions, there were no students with errors in reading information. Students are able to read the questions correctly and can understand the problems in the questions. The first type of error that students make lies in the information transformation error. The reason is that students are not able to concentrate, do not know the questions asked, do not remember the material being taught, do not use the formula used and do not concentrate on solving problems. The next type of error is the process skill error, lies in the accuracy of the calculation process at the time of solving the problem.
